Episode Synopsis
In part one of this two-part conversation with Elizabeth Lesser, bestselling author, speaker, and co-founder of the Omega Institute, she shares with host Marianne Schnall how she uses historical reflection to gain perspective on the current challenges we face (4:52) and the origins of her popular book Broken Open about growing through hard times (11:56). She then elaborates on her recent book, Cassandra Speaks: When Women Are the Storytellers, the Human Story Changes (14:06), about how our history, belief systems and world could be transformed if we honor women’s voices, stories and perspectives. She also offers listeners one of her favorite personal meditations for standing strong without creating harm (30:40).
